So with that said, hereโ€™s my mission statement for The Bright and Bold Life!

 

This blog is for people who want to live more intentional, creative and goal-orientated lives that show care for our planet and the people who live on it.

The mission of this blog is to explore practical ways on how to implement more sustainability, creativity and productivity into our everyday routines.

In our fast paced, highly connected, globalized world it often is difficult to know where to focus our energies and how we can let our light shine in face of all the darkness and problems we see on this earth without burning out.

The Bright and Bold Life wants to explore practical ways how to:

  •   Create routines that help us connect with Jesus every day and be filled with his love and peace
  •   Express our God-given gifts and talents while slowing down and relaxing by implementing more creativity into our every-day lives
  •   Live more sustainably: reducing our waste and our carbon footprint with easy to implement steps
  •   Find our purpose and achieve our goals by reflecting and trying different productivity strategies that fit our lifestyle
  •   Make sure we maintain our energies by looking after our bodies and minds
